Prince Harry Will Attend the European Premiere of 'The Lion King'
Prince Harry is scheduled to attend the European premiere of The Lion King, where he'll meet with the cast and representatives from conversation groups.

- Next month, a member of the royal family will turn out for the European premiere of Disney's The Lion King reboot.
- Prince Harry will attend the premiere and meet with representatives from organizations doing "groundbreaking work in the areas of conservation and the environment," according to royal commentator Omid Scobie.
- The Lion King's European premiere is scheduled for July 14.
British royalty will meet Disney royalty next month when Prince Harry attends the European premiere of Disney's reboot of The Lion King.
Royal commentator Omid Scobie confirmed the news on Twitter Friday, writing:
Prince Harry will attend the Euro premiere of @disneylionking on July 14, which is being held in support of his conservation work through The Royal Foundation.@WaltDisneyCo have also announced #ProtectThePride, a campaign to protect the dwindling lion population across Africa.
Upon arrival at @ODEONCinemas Leicester Square, Harry will meet some of the cast before watching the movie. He will also meet reps from organisations doing ground-breaking work in the areas of conservation and the environment (including @wildnetorg)
